The Gift of Sight & Braille as only recreation of the blind

A picture drawn specially for The Sketch by Frank Reynolds, highlighting an appeal in 1914 to raise ae30, 000 to complete the buildings at the Royal Institute for the Blind in Great Portland Street. The two pictures contrast the joys of being able to see (and play golf) with one of the few recreational pleasures available to the blind - reading through the medium of braille
